Transaction 1180a921242d803c989093c3b85606296536bcc73730f858e1aa849088bff125
1 Input
2 Outputs
- 1180a921242d803c989093c3b85606296536bcc73730f858e1aa849088bff125:0
- 1180a921242d803c989093c3b85606296536bcc73730f858e1aa849088bff125:1
value 6509858
address 1BcKfn62cmZhHYtxRW4WKgKpPe57ksFSTF
value 30000000
address 1A4SPFN65aX9NT5AydLjw6tgZk7Paz6Cf6